19 #include "UbloxGSMModemInitializer.h"
20 #include "core/dbg.h"
21
22 #define __DEBUG__ 0
23 #ifndef __MODULE__
24 #define __MODULE__ "UbloxGSMModemInitializer.cpp"
25 #endif
26
27 //-----------------------------------------------------------------------
28 // mamm, u-blox Modem
29 //-----------------------------------------------------------------------
30
31 UbloxGSMModemInitializer::UbloxGSMModemInitializer(USBHost* pHost) : WANDongleInitializer(pHost)
32 {
33
34 }
35
36 uint16_t UbloxGSMModemInitializer::getMSDVid() { return 0x1546; }
37 uint16_t UbloxGSMModemInitializer::getMSDPid() { return 0x0000; }
38
39 uint16_t UbloxGSMModemInitializer::getSerialVid() { return 0x1546; }
40 uint16_t UbloxGSMModemInitializer::getSerialPid() { return 0x1102; }
41
42 bool UbloxGSMModemInitializer::switchMode(USBDeviceConnected* pDev)
43 {
44 for (int i = 0; i < pDev->getNbIntf(); i++)
45 {
46 if (pDev->getInterface(i)->intf_class == MSD_CLASS)
47 {
48 USBEndpoint* pEp = pDev->getEndpoint(i, BULK_ENDPOINT, OUT);
49 if ( pEp != NULL )
50 {
51 ERR("MSD descriptor found on device %p, intf %d", (void *)pDev, i);
52 }
53 }
54 }
55 return false;
56 }
57
58 #define UBX_SERIALCOUNT 7
59
60 int UbloxGSMModemInitializer::getSerialPortCount()
61 {
62 return UBX_SERIALCOUNT;
63 }
64
65 /*virtual*/ void UbloxGSMModemInitializer::setVidPid(uint16_t vid, uint16_t pid)
66 {
67 if( (vid == getSerialVid() ) && ( pid == getSerialPid() ) )
68 {
69 m_hasSwitched = true;
70 m_currentSerialIntf = 0;
71 m_endpointsToFetch = UBX_SERIALCOUNT*2;
72 }
73 else
74 {
75 m_hasSwitched = false;
76 m_endpointsToFetch = 1;
77 }
78 }
79
80 /*virtual*/ bool UbloxGSMModemInitializer::parseInterface(uint8_t intf_nb, uint8_t intf_class, uint8_t intf_subclass, uint8_t intf_protocol) //Must return true if the interface should be parsed
81 {
82 if( m_hasSwitched )
83 {
84 DBG("Interface #%d; Class:%02x; SubClass:%02x; Protocol:%02x", intf_nb, intf_class, intf_subclass, intf_protocol);
85 if( intf_class == 0x0A )
86 {
87 if( (m_currentSerialIntf == 0) || (m_currentSerialIntf == 1) )
88 {
89 m_serialIntfMap[m_currentSerialIntf++] = intf_nb;
90 return true;
91 }
92 m_currentSerialIntf++;
93 }
94 }
95 else
96 {
97 if( (intf_nb == 0) && (intf_class == MSD_CLASS) )
98 {
99 return true;
100 }
101 }
102 return false;
103 }
104
105 /*virtual*/ bool UbloxGSMModemInitializer::useEndpoint(uint8_t intf_nb, ENDPOINT_TYPE type, ENDPOINT_DIRECTION dir) //Must return true if the endpoint will be used
106 {
107 if( m_hasSwitched )
108 {
109 DBG("USBEndpoint on Interface #%d; Type:%d; Direction:%d", intf_nb, type, dir);
110 if( (type == BULK_ENDPOINT) && m_endpointsToFetch )
111 {
112 m_endpointsToFetch--;
113 return true;
114 }
115 }
116 else
117 {
118 if( (type == BULK_ENDPOINT) && (dir == OUT) && m_endpointsToFetch )
119 {
120 m_endpointsToFetch--;
121 return true;
122 }
123 }
124 return false;
125 }
126
127 /*virtual*/ int UbloxGSMModemInitializer::getType()
128 {
129 return WAN_DONGLE_TYPE_UBLOX_LISAU200;
130 }
